CARIBBEAN DEPENDENT TERRITORIES:

PUNISHMENT

ABOLITION OF CAPITAL

1. At a meeting of senior Ministers on 14 February,

14 February, it was decided to initiate a consultative process on the possibility of abolishing capital punishment for murder in the Caribbean. Dependent Territories, to be effected by recommending to HM The Queen that she approve an appropriate Order in Council. Capital punishment in the DTS would, as in the UK, be retained for the offence of treason. The Order would apply to the five Caribbean DTS only and not repeat not to Hong Kong or Bermuda.

2. It is proposed to submit the Order if possible to the next meeting of the Privy Council on Wednesday 20 March or Tuesday 16 April (for security reasons these dates must be held

strictly confidential).
